**Changelog — Mailwhistle v3.2**

Heads up: we renamed `DIGEST_CRON_WINDOW` to `BATCH_DIGEST_SCHEDULE` because half the team kept assuming it was a cron expression (it isn't, it's a window spec). The old name still works until v3.4, but the deploy script now warns loudly. If you're on call and digests stop going out, check the new key first — stale configs are the usual culprit. After setting the schedule, the worker also needs its signing credential in the env file, on the line immediately after this one.

vault entry, fadup-tagag: RELAY_SECRET8=2fd92179

This section introduces the constraint weights used by the Harlowe timetable solver. Each school's schedule is scored against hard constraints (no teacher double-booking, room capacity) and soft constraints (minimizing gaps, balancing subjects across the week). Hard violations are effectively infinite cost; soft weights were calibrated over two terms of pilot data at the Fennbrook district. New team members should not change these without rerunning the regression suite. The current calibrated weights are listed below.

limits module of taweg-kaguf:
QUOTAS = {
    "holael": 2,
    "wenath": 1,
    "ralath": 2,
    "ulaath": 2,
}

## Sharding the Profile Store

Hollowpine's user-profile store shards by a stable hash of the account ID across eight logical partitions. When rebalancing, always dual-write to old and new shards for a full retention window before cutting reads over. The shard map itself is authoritative and lives in the coordinator database, reachable via the connection string below.

warehouse DSN: cockroachdb://holvan_svc:viOKuRy@db-3e1a.plorvaforge.corp:5432/istius